Transaction 122668a0684b0cb22b66bce1eb83969b02881cb977ca6ff9e04bda9e74a44b55
1 Input
1 Output
-
122668a0684b0cb22b66bce1eb83969b02881cb977ca6ff9e04bda9e74a44b55:0
- value
- 17167865
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 382adb37404158b1417bd0acfad81959f2a4fb4c OP_EQUAL
- address
- MD29Qt5QzVPUb3RgNBHJaGfsxuT9946hZ3